Understanding Foster Parent Adoptions In Washington

Foster parent adoptions in Washington involve unique aspects of the law. One common path to adoption is foster-to-adopt, where foster parents initially care for a child with the intent to adopt if reunification with the biological family is not possible. Washington laws aim to prioritize the child’s best interest, often considering the stability and continuity a foster family can offer. What Legal Challenges Can Arise During Foster Parent Adoptions?

While foster parent adoptions can be fulfilling, they may also present legal challenges, including:

  • Termination of parental rights: Before a foster child adoption can proceed, the biological parents’ rights must be legally terminated, which can be a complex and sensitive process. Sometimes, this is contested by the birth parents.
  • Biological family objections: Relatives may contest the adoption, asserting their own rights or concerns about the child’s welfare.
  • Changes in foster care plans: Sometimes, the foster care plan may change, affecting your path to adoption.

What Rights Do Foster Parents Have During The Adoption Process?

Foster parents in Washington have specific rights during the adoption process. These include:

  • Notification of changes: You should be informed about significant changes in your foster child’s foster care plan or the adoption process.
  • Support services: There are support services available to help facilitate a smooth transition for both you and your foster child.
